Study on Laparoscopic Cholecystectomy for Acute Cholecystitis in Bhagalpur

Abstract

Acute cholecystitis with or without stone is a common cause of acute abdominal pain. Laparoscopic cholecystectomy has been accepted as the gold standard procedure for management of symptomatic gallstone and chronic cholecystitis. The aim of study is to find out wheather lap cholecystectomy can be performed for acute cholecystitis. A total of 60 laparoscopic cholecystectomy performed for acute cholecystitis were evaluated for duration of surgery, conversion rate, cbd and other organ injury and postoperative stay. 25 patients underwent lap. Cholecystectomy within 48 hours of onset of symptoms (Group 1), 35 patients underwent surgery after 48 hours of onset of symptoms. Laparoscopic cholecystectomy can safely be performed at any time after onset of acute cholecystitis.
